package main_node
import (
"fmt"
"github.com/btcsuite/btcd/chaincfg/chainhash"
"github.com/jchavannes/bchutil"
"github.com/jchavannes/btcd/wire"
"github.com/jchavannes/jgo/jerr"
"github.com/memocash/memo/app/bitcoin/transaction"
"github.com/memocash/memo/app/db"
"github.com/memocash/memo/app/obj/user_stats"
)
const MinCheckHeight = 525000
func onBlock(n *Node, msg *wire.MsgBlock) {
block := bchutil.NewBlock(msg)
dbBlock, err := db.GetBlockByHash(*block.Hash())
if err != nil {
jerr.Getf(err, "error getting dbBlock (%s)", block.Hash().String()).Print()
return
}
var memosSaved int
var txnsSaved int
for _, txn := range block.Transactions() {
savedTxn, savedMemo, err := transaction.ConditionallySaveTransaction(txn.MsgTx(), dbBlock, n.UserNode)
if err != nil {
jerr.Getf(err, "error conditionally saving transaction: %s", txn.Hash().String()).Print()
continue
}
if savedTxn {
txnsSaved++
}
if savedMemo {
memosSaved++
}
}
_, errors := transaction.ProcessNotifications()
for _, err := range errors {
fmt.Println(err.Error())
}
_, errors = transaction.UpdateRootTxHashes()
for _, err := range errors {
fmt.Println(err.Error())
}
go func() {
if n.BlocksSyncComplete {
err = user_stats.Populate()
if err != nil {
jerr.Get("error populating user stats", err).Print()
}
}
}()
fmt.Printf("Block - height: %5d (%s), found: %4d, saved: %4d, memos: %4d\n",
dbBlock.Height,
dbBlock.Timestamp.String(),
len(block.Transactions()),
txnsSaved,
memosSaved,
)
if dbBlock.Height == n.NodeStatus.HeightChecked + 1 {
n.NodeStatus.HeightChecked = dbBlock.Height
err = n.NodeStatus.Save()
}
if err != nil {
jerr.Get("error saving node status", err).Print()
return
}
n.BlocksQueued--
if n.BlocksQueued == 0 {
queueBlocks(n)
}
}
func queueBlocks(n *Node) {
if n.BlocksQueued != 0 {
return
}
if n.NodeStatus.HeightChecked < MinCheckHeight {
n.NodeStatus.HeightChecked = MinCheckHeight
}
blocks, err := db.GetBlocksInHeightRange(n.NodeStatus.HeightChecked+1, n.NodeStatus.HeightChecked+2000)
if err != nil {
jerr.Get("error getting blocks in height range", err).Print()
return
}
if len(blocks) == 0 {
if ! n.BlocksSyncComplete {
n.BlocksSyncComplete = true
transaction.DisableBatchPostProcessing()
fmt.Println("Block sync complete")
queueMempool(n)
}
return
}
msgGetData := wire.NewMsgGetData()
for _, block := range blocks {
err := msgGetData.AddInvVect(&wire.InvVect{
Type: wire.InvTypeBlock,
Hash: *block.GetChainhash(),
})
if err != nil {
jerr.Get("error adding inventory vector: %s\n", err).Print()
return
}
}
n.Peer.QueueMessage(msgGetData, nil)
n.BlocksQueued += len(msgGetData.InvList)
if n.BlocksQueued > 1 {
fmt.Printf("Blocks queued: %d\n", n.BlocksQueued)
}
}
func getBlock(n *Node, hash chainhash.Hash) {
getBlocks := wire.NewMsgGetBlocks(&hash)
n.Peer.QueueMessage(getBlocks, nil)
}
